ἶρις
G2463
Transliteration: îris
Pronunciation: ee'-ris
Definition: rainbow
- Original: ἶρις - Transliteration: Iris - Phonetic: ee'-ris
- Definition:
1. a rainbow
- Origin: perhaps from G2046" class="dictionary-topic-link">G2046 (as a symbol of the female messenger of the pagan deities) - TDNT entry: 08:39,4 - Part(s) of speech: Noun Feminine - Strong's: Perhaps from G2046" class="dictionary-topic-link">G2046 (as a symbol of the female messenger of the pagan deities); a rainbow (iris): - rainbow.
